"Where Beauty's At": Expressions of Black Visual CultureFeb. 2–Sept. 9, Eberly Family Special Collections Library, 104 Paterno Library. Drawing upon Penn State's Special Collections and University Archives, the exhibition explores historical and creative works by Black writers and artists and considers the relationship between history, politics, creativity and visual expression. Works on view include poetry broadsides, posters, book cover designs, photograph albums and artists' books.

This artist's illustration shows a cross-section of Sagittarius A*, the supermassive black hole near the center of the Milky Way galaxy. Researchers, led by Ruth Daly at Penn State, used a new approach to determine the black hole is spinning at about 60% of its maximum potential speed.
